you dont need to. SEA would only select them if they were confident that they could sign them before july 1st (or whatever day it is this year). Most UFA rights are only worth mid to late picks anyway so in most cases SEA is better off just taking a player under contract

But its definitely safer for teams to protect them anyway if they want to extend them. Landeskog would be a much better example for COL where I definitely expect him to be protected, but I cant see them protecting Saad as a UFA especially since they may not even end up having cap space to sign him
